3 bedroom Detached Bungalow for sale: Lowgate, Gosberton


  • bedrooms 3

Key Features

  • Detached Bungalow
  • 3 Bedrooms
  • Shower Room
  • Oil Central Heating
  • Ample Parking, Garage

Summary

Traditional 3 bedroom detached bungalow with spacious accommodation, generous sized grounds with ample parking and garage. Offers great scope and potential.

Description

ACCOMMODATION Pair of glazed UPVC French doors opening into: 

DINING ROOM/RECEPTION AREA 14' 5" x 7' 2" (4.40m x 2.19m) Ceiling light, radiator, open arch to: 

INNER HALLWAY 15' 7" x 5' 10" (4.76m x 1.78m) minimum Attractive parquet flooring, 2 recessed ceiling lights, doors arranged off to: 

SITTING ROOM 12' 8" x 13' 11" (3.88m x 4.26m) maximum measured into the semi-circular bay window to the front ele Window to the side elevation, ornamental fire surround, display plinth, picture rail, ceiling light, radiator. 

FAMILY ROOM/STUDY 9' 7" x 10' 11" (2.94m x 3.33m) Radiator, fitted store cupboard, carpet, ceiling light, arched access to: 

KITCHEN/BREAKFAST ROOM 21' 0" overall x 9' 10" (6.41m overall x 3.02m) Extensive range of fitted base cupboards and drawers, roll edged worktops, intermediate wall tiling, matching eye level wall cupboards, freestanding Bosch electric oven and hob with Creda multi speed cooker hood above, plumbing and space for washing machine, further appliance space, water softener, windows to either side elevations, radiator, storage heater, fluorescent strip light, ceiling light, recessed shelved walk-in pantry.

Also from the main Reception Hall further doors are arranged off to: 

BEDROOM 1 12' 5" x 13' 10" (3.81m x 4.23m) maximum measured into the semi circuclar bay window to the front el window to the side elevation, parquet flooring, range of fitted wardrobes, picture rail, ceiling light, radiator. 

BEDROOM 2 12' 4" x 9' 11" (3.77m x 3.03m) Window to the side elevation, corner hand basin with hot and cold taps, hand grips and tiled splashback, coved cornice, radiator, ceiling light. 

BEDROOM 3 9' 9" x 8' 11" (2.98m x 2.72m) Window to the side elevation, fitted store cupboard, radiator, ceiling light. 

SHOWER/WET ROOM 9' 5" x 9' 0" (2.89m x 2.76m) maximum Tiled floor, majority tiled walls, walk-in shower area with fitted drain, Triton electric shower and hand grips, hand basin with hot and cold taps and store cupboard beneath, low level WC, vertical radiator/towel rail, ceiling light, large built-in linen cupboard, obscure glazed aluminium framed window. 

EXTERIOR The property occupies a generous sized plot designed primarily for easy maintenance with extensive gravelled areas but with great scope for alteration by an incoming buyer. The extensive gravelled driveway with large turning bay to the front provides multiple parking and leads round the side of the property in turn to: 

ATTACHED GARAGE 16' 4" x 10' 5" (5.0m x 3.2m) Up and over door.

There is a wide stocked border to the right hand side of the driveway with various plants, shrubs and bushes and, to the rear, a greenhouse, patio, mature trees, summerhouse, modern oil storage tank set on breeze block pillars and an external Grant oil fired central heating boiler. There is also an outside tap and outside lights. 

GENERAL INFORMATION The bungalow had been partly adapted for wheelchair access with ramps to the front and rear which could be useful to an incoming buyer or could be removed by the buyer if they are not required.

Outline Planning consent was granted on the field at the rear for residential development in 2016.  

DIRECTIONS From Spalding proceed in a northerly direction along the Pinchbeck Road continuing through the villages of Pinchbeck and Surfleet and on to Gosberton. Turn left off the main road into the High Street proceed straight on through to the centre of the village turning right at the crossroads by The Bell Public House into Lowgate. Continue round the left hand bend and the property is situated on the left hand side. 

AMENITIES Gosberton is a well served village with a variety of facilities all with easy walking distance including a modern doctors surgery, dental practice, Co-Op mini supermarket, general stores, hairdressers, primary school, butchers shop, playing fields, Church etc. The Georgian market town of Spalding is 6 miles to the south offering a wide range of facilities along with bus and railway stations.
